FANCY yourself as the next Olympic star?

Then get on your bike at this year's Boston Community Showcase and prove how fast you are.

The Showcase, which takes place in Central Park, Boston, on Sunday, September 9, will award prizes for visitors who put in the best times on rowing machines at the event.

Lincolnshire County Council will also be keeping a league table of the top timed cyclists.

The Showcase runs from 10am to 4pm, has free entry and activities and is sure to be a hit with the whole family.

Ian Farmer, partnerships and sustainability manager for Boston Borough Council, one of the event's main organisers, said: "This year's Healthy Living Tent at Showcase will be double the size of last year's.

"Inside, 14 exhibitors will cover everything from bee-keeping, gardening and recycling to cooking demonstrations, health advice and fitness.

"To mark a very successful Olympics for Team GB we will also be providing rowing machines and static cycles for young people to compete against each other.

"Why not bring along your family members to see if they could be the next Bradley Wiggins, Victoria Pendleton or Katherine Grainger?

"And for those with a thirst there will be the opportunity to produce delicious healthy smoothies using pure pedal power."

In addition to the Healthy Living Tent the event will feature live bands, dance demonstrations, and around 100 local organisations all showcasing their services.

Add in a Spider Mountain climbing wall, train rides around the park and falconry displays and you have a day out not to be missed.

The Boston Community Showcase is staged each year in conjunction with Boston Borough Council, Boston Mayflower, Lincolnshire CVS and HMP North Sea Camp – as well as many other community volunteers.
